Market Position and Competitive Landscape

The digital creativity tools market is densely populated with established solutions. For Remixpapa MSW to gain traction, it would need to address specific pain points:

Music Production

Current industry leaders like Ableton Live and FL Studio dominate with comprehensive feature sets. A new entrant would need to either offer comparable functionality at a lower price point or introduce truly innovative capabilities.

Video Editing

Platforms like Adobe Premiere Pro and DaVinci Resolve provide professional-grade solutions, while mobile apps like CapCut cater to casual creators. Remixpapa MSW would need to carve out a distinct niche in this space.

Game Audio

Middleware solutions like FMOD and Wwise have strong developer adoption. Competition would require either superior usability or unique integration features.
